Abstract
The development of strategies for the integration of crystallographic database searching with first-principles density functional methods for the discovery and design of novel functional materials is discussed. Qualitative guidelines for the design of norm-conserving designed nonlocal pseudopotentials developed for high-throughput searches are also discussed, as are the preliminary results of four underdeveloped families of functional materials.
